Guys sorry to bring this again , but i have to ask ....when filing GCMS notes (ATIP request) . what do you request sponsor' file or immigration file (containing the prinicipal applicant information). Please be specific and let me know if you have recieved GCMS notes . what did you chose ?

Question 2 : what did you attach consent form ? and license etc for principal applicant ?

It depends what you want to see...most beneficial and most common is requesting the Applicants info. You can always make two requests---do the sponsor the second time. Make sure you select Electronic Officer Notes when you get to that section....not file...or you'll get a copy of everything you sent them. (which can be good too--to ensure they've scanned all you sent them--but not what you are looking for right now).

We usually use a license or passport copy for ID and the Access to Info document.
